摘要
One of the fundamental differences between the terrestrial radio frequency (RF) signal and underwater acoustic signal is long propagation delay. This paper is focused on a scheduling scheme for regional data collection in underwater acoustic sensor networks. Long propagation delay of the acoustic signal causes a serious problem for transmission scheduling. In this paper, we propose an efficient transmission scheduling algorithm using the property of long propagation delay for real-time data collection which is critical to tactical surveillance applications. We show through the simulation that the proposed scheme reduces total transmission time and increases the network efficiency significantly.
